Transaction 62be0d137795734b74144e80601fb0c8badd16f28bf8829298b58251ffa03349
1 Input
1 Output
-
62be0d137795734b74144e80601fb0c8badd16f28bf8829298b58251ffa03349:0
- value
- 166887
- script pubkey
- OP_0 OP_PUSHBYTES_20 35773bede3be8c2b981f3f7b29c6020fe383055e
- address
- bc1qx4mnhm0rh6xzhxql8aajn3szpl3cxp27wm97kp